A Young Company With a Long Tradition
Despite our short track record, we hold a long lasting experience in manufacturing inductive components, says managing director Gilbert Berger. Milestones in our company history are:
1972: Formation of the primal company by Siemens AG to develop and manufacture inductive components for high potential and high frequency applications.
1980: Start of manufacturing SMD Inductivities for radar and radio equipments.
1983: First operation of vacuum casting technology in production.
1988: Start of MELF Holder development and production.
1989: Takeover of the company by Vacuumschmelze GmbH & Co. KG. Henceforth focussing on developing and manufacturing inductivities for railway applications.
2003: Foundation of Inductron GmbH through a Management Buy-out.
2004: Foundation of Inductron Inductive Electronic Components S.à r.l in Luxemburg.
2009: Acquisition of the company Ziegler in Nýrany, CZ. Large quantity order from Thales, France on the production of coils over a period of 9 years.
2010: Serial production of 33kW transformer for the Siemens high speed trains "Valero" with a max. speed of 404km/h, a further development of the ICE 3 train generation.
